Transaction 97cb42d24759150c978f94f070ee187818be76fc85ad1c8c5365d0878116215f
1 Input
1 Outputs
- 97cb42d24759150c978f94f070ee187818be76fc85ad1c8c5365d0878116215f:0
value 2354670
address 13hJv2bJEXgvBEFCdy2QYw3GtXbV9hvH9w